do you get to keep all the prize money when you win on a game show?

Has anyone won on a TV game show?
Do you get to keep all the prize money?
If not, what percentage/amount do you keep and where does the remaining money go?

You get all of the money. But you pay out about 40% in taxes. So if you see someone win 1,000,000 bucks, at the end of the day they get about 600,000 of it.
